Transaction 20dcc877a431e31b656ef2134c02eff6635f70960f847c7b986e36e9a3d17ba1
1 Input
2 Outputs
- 20dcc877a431e31b656ef2134c02eff6635f70960f847c7b986e36e9a3d17ba1:0
- 20dcc877a431e31b656ef2134c02eff6635f70960f847c7b986e36e9a3d17ba1:1
value 6716
address 17M3ddeQvoUkXDHT5dy1pSJj6CaDzPWpNt
value 505858
address 1PpS8D3yHcBvXXaqo4C2rTPQiSE79CApAo